A member asked:

Blood when wiping, also feeling like i have to have a bowell movement all the time, and excess gas what could this be?

Blood on stools: Most common cause of blood when wiping is external hemorrhoids, but other more serious problems can also cause bleeding. You doctor can help you. If the blood is on or mixed in with the stool, see your doctor right away. Taking soluble fiber is a great way to soften your stools and reduce problems with hard stool and hemorrhoids. Put 2 tablespoons on cereal or in water every morning.
